Understanding the Role of a 4 Week Twin Pregnancy Ultrasound
An ultrasound at 4 weeks pregnant is generally one of the earliest imaging assessments a woman can have. However, detecting twins this early is incredibly challenging. At this stage, the embryo is still microscopic, and the gestational sac may just be forming inside the uterus. The primary goal of an ultrasound at 4 weeks is to confirm that a pregnancy exists within the uterus and to rule out any ectopic (outside the uterus) pregnancies.
In cases of twin pregnancies, especially identical or fraternal twins, visual confirmation often comes later—usually around 6 to 8 weeks—when fetal poles and heartbeats become visible. Despite this limitation, a 4 week twin pregnancy ultrasound can still provide essential baseline information for healthcare providers to monitor the pregnancy’s progression effectively.
What Happens During a 4 Week Twin Pregnancy Ultrasound?
At four weeks gestation, most women undergo a transvaginal ultrasound rather than an abdominal one. This method offers higher resolution images because the probe is closer to the uterus. The scan focuses on detecting:
- The presence of a gestational sac within the uterine lining.
- The thickness of the endometrium (uterine lining), which should be thickening to support implantation.
- Signs of any abnormal pregnancies such as ectopic or molar pregnancies.
Since embryos are not yet visible at this stage, sonographers look for indirect signs that indicate a viable pregnancy. In twin pregnancies, two separate sacs or signs of multiple implantations may be suspected but not definitively confirmed until later.
Limitations in Detecting Twins This Early
The detection of twins at four weeks is limited by several factors:
- Size: Embryos are only about 1-2 millimeters and usually invisible on ultrasound.
- Sac Development: Gestational sacs may be too small or overlapping to distinguish two separate sacs clearly.
- Technological Constraints: Even with high-resolution probes, early ultrasounds prioritize confirming pregnancy location over detailed fetal anatomy.
Because of these constraints, many twin pregnancies are first suspected due to elevated hormone levels like human chorionic gonadotropin (hCG) or through family history and then confirmed via ultrasound after week six.
Typical hCG Levels Comparison Table
Gestational Age (Weeks) | Singleton hCG Range (mIU/mL) | Twin hCG Range (mIU/mL) |
---|---|---|
3-4 | 5 – 426 | 10 – 800+ |
5-6 | 18 – 7,340 | 50 – 14,000+ |
7-8 | 7,650 – 229,000 | 15,000 – 400,000+ |
This table illustrates how hCG values in twin pregnancies often double or more compared to singletons during early stages. Still, ranges overlap significantly; thus hCG alone isn’t diagnostic without imaging confirmation.
The Importance of Follow-Up Ultrasounds After Four Weeks
Due to the limitations at four weeks, follow-up ultrasounds between six and eight weeks are crucial for confirming twin pregnancies. These later scans allow visualization of:
- Fetal Poles: The first visible sign of an embryo.
- Heartbeat(s): Detection confirms viability and number of fetuses.
- Sac Number: Clear distinction between two separate gestational sacs indicates dizygotic (fraternal) twins.
- Chorionicity: Determination if twins share a placenta (monochorionic) or have separate placentas (dichorionic), affecting pregnancy management.
Early identification helps obstetricians tailor prenatal care appropriately since twin pregnancies carry higher risks such as preterm labor and preeclampsia.
The Timeline for Twin Pregnancy Ultrasounds in Early Weeks
Week(s) | Main Focus During Ultrasound |
---|---|
4 Weeks | Confirm intrauterine pregnancy; detect gestational sac(s); rule out ectopic pregnancy. |
6 Weeks | Able to visualize fetal poles; possible heartbeat detection; start identifying number of embryos/sacs. |
7-8 Weeks | Differentiation between monochorionic vs dichorionic twins; measurement of crown-rump length; heartbeat confirmation. |
10-12 Weeks | Nuchal translucency screening; detailed anatomy begins; further assessment of chorionicity and amnionicity. |
This schedule highlights why relying solely on a 4 week twin pregnancy ultrasound is insufficient for definitive diagnosis but remains an important first step.

Nutritional Considerations After Early Confirmation of Twins Pregnancy Status
Once there’s suspicion or confirmation of twins—even if tentative after a 4 week twin pregnancy ultrasound—the mother’s nutritional demands increase significantly compared to singleton pregnancies. Proper nutrition supports fetal growth and reduces risk complications like low birth weight or preterm labor.
Key nutrients include:
- Folic Acid: Crucial for neural tube development; recommended intake increases slightly in multifetal pregnancies.
- Iodine: Supports thyroid function essential for brain development in both fetuses;
- Certain Vitamins & Minerals: Calcium supports bone growth; iron prevents anemia common in multiples;
- Adequate Calories & Protein: Energy needs rise substantially as two fetuses grow simultaneously;
- DHA & Omega-3 Fatty Acids: Important for neurological development;
Consulting with an obstetric nutritionist soon after learning about twins can optimize dietary plans tailored specifically for multifetal needs.
Twin Pregnancy Risks Identified Through Early Monitoring Including Ultrasound Findings
Twin pregnancies inherently carry higher risks than singletons. Early ultrasounds combined with clinical assessments help identify potential complications such as:
- Twin-to-Twin Transfusion Syndrome (TTTS): A condition affecting monochorionic twins sharing placenta blood flow unevenly;
- Preeclampsia: Twin pregnancies increase maternal risk due partly to higher placental mass;
- Cord Entanglement: A concern especially in monochorionic monoamniotic twins;
- IUGR (Intrauterine Growth Restriction): Differential growth rates between twins;
- Poor Placental Function: Affecting nutrient delivery;
- Ectopic Pregnancy Risks: An abnormal implantation site detected sometimes during very early scans;
Early identification via ultrasounds starting from four weeks onward allows timely interventions reducing adverse outcomes dramatically.
